As consultant and HSE professional working … Webb6 dec. 2012 · Here you will be shown how to simplify expressions involving brackets and powers. The general rule is: (x m) n = x mn So basically, all you need to do is multiply the powers. WebbThere are 6 Index laws which needs to be remembered. A basic example showing each part of the equation is shown below: The Index Laws. First Index Law: a m × a n = a m + n. Example: a 5 × a 3 = a 8. Second Index Law: a m / a n = a m – n. Example: a 5 / a 3 = a 2.
